#41re: Telecharge Purposely Blocking Best Buyers from Website!
Posted: 6/13/07 at 12:24pm

Ticketmaster SUUUUUUUCKS! If it's a Nederlander show, I try to go to the BO at all costs.

The problem is that Ticketmaster is set up for concert tickets and sports tickets, which are either general admission or in venues so big that seat locations are the same from a lot of places. IE their "best" may be the best. It's not made for 1,000 seat venues where seat quality varies greatly (despite being priced the same - another problem!)

#45re: Telecharge Purposely Blocking Best Buyers from Website!
Posted: 6/13/07 at 12:54pm

They have no choice, unfortunately.

Telecharge is owned by Shubert
Shubert owns more houses on B'way than anyone else

Ergo:
Shows in those houses must use Telecharge by contract.

The only people who HAVE a choice are Jujamcyn and independent houses, like Circle in the Square and Lincoln Center

lucydee Profile Photo
lucydee
#46re: Telecharge Purposely Blocking Best Buyers from Website!
Posted: 6/13/07 at 2:21pm

Well, at least I know now its not my computer. The last time I went on to telecharge to purchase tickets I was on for about 25 minutes searching for different dates that gave me the best seats then I made my purchase and bought 6 tickets to a show. The very next day I tried to get 2 more for friends of mine who wanted to join us and I could not get back into the telecharge site. I called and called and finally someone told me I was on too long and that to try later on in the week. Needless to say this occured on May 28th and I have not been able to get back on to telecharge. I thought it was my computer because when I tried on my office computer it worked. So I called from my office and I was told by telecharge that I was blocked because they have my IT address and I was on too long. According to the rep. in their IT dept, they keep a log of everyones computer address and if you were bad, LOL and on for more than 15 minutes they will not allow you back on for a while. I asked why, and they said its to avoid ticket brokers and scalpers purchasing too many tickets. First of all I was only on for about 25 minutes and I'm not a scalper or ticket broker, just someone who enjoys broadway and go as often as I can. God what is this world coming too. #47re: Telecharge Purposely Blocking Best Buyers from Website!
Posted: 6/13/07 at 8:54pm

...sort of...it depends on where the "price break" is i.e which section, row)", day, month, etc. Weekdays are always easier to get, Jan., Feb., March (same). Holidays, weekends are always more popular, thusly, more difficult, naturally to get what you want. Strategy: always have about 5 diff. dates or more, the searches they do for those dates might yield better results. And also, remember that Telecharge handles thousands of nat'l and int'l calls an hour, so availability is constantly changing, even minute to minute. The house seats also may become available (suddenly) if not picked up within 48 hours of
of date of perf., but timing it exactly 2 days before (if your'e in town),is sometimes LUCK. The # of house seats per pref., per house varies greatly, but they're usually center and side orch., and front mezz. Good luck. I hope this makes sense.
Flexibility is the key...your up against a computer program!!
